Short version: exports were rendering timestamps in server-local time instead of the workspace timezone, so Bramley's overnight reports shifted a day around DST. Fix normalizes everything to UTC at the storage layer and converts at render time using the workspace setting, with a fallback chain you should scrutinize in review. Tests cover the DST boundary for three offsets. One open item: the batch exporter still caches the resolved zone per run. The relevant exporter settings currently in effect are these.

config for kadug-yahop:
quenwyn:
  pin: 2459
  metrics_host: metrics.quenwyn.lumicsys.internal
  tenant: julax
  seal: seal_0d5ead96

Context: Ardenfell line margins slipped three points over two quarters. Drivers: input steel costs, aggressive discounting at the Westmoor branch, and a stale price book. Proposal: uplift list prices four percent, tighten discount authority to regional level, sunset the two lowest-margin SKUs. Risk: volume loss at Halverton accounts, estimated under two percent. Decision requested at Thursday's review. Modelling assumptions are in the appendix pack. The commercial reasoning leadership wants kept close is noted directly below.

board note of tajop-yajof: The finance team signed off on a budget of $77.6 million for Project Pramir.

# Log sampling for the Wrennet notification service
# This service emits roughly 40k log lines per minute at peak, so we
# sample INFO at 5% and keep WARN/ERROR at 100%. If support needs full
# traces for an incident, flip sample_rate to 1.0 for no more than one
# hour — the sink fills quickly. Sampled logs are written to the store below.

replica DSN, yadup-hahig: mongodb://gilys_svc:Mx@db-5f8f.norvasoft.internal:5432/eliion

**Q: How do I move a device fleet from the beta to the stable firmware channel?**

Channel assignments for Larkvane devices are managed in the Ridgefeather console under Fleet Settings. Once you switch a fleet to stable, the next check-in (every six hours) picks up the new manifest; there is no forced rollback of already-installed beta builds. Staged rollouts are capped at 20% per day unless you request an override. For override approvals, reach the firmware release desk by email.

pager mailbox: holius@nelvrogrid.internal